[h2]New Hazards and Opponents[/h2]

[h3]Freeze burst[/h3]

These icy mines spray large freezing shards in all directions (potentially knocking out unlucky nearby enemies too).

[h3]Flower of Fierce Frost[/h3]

More intelligent and reserved than the former. Don't let its decorative disguise fool you; once the intruder is in striking range, it will track them down to land a few deadly petals.
[h3] Clockwork Turrets[/h3]
Comes in tripod and ceiling varieties.
We figured a Steampunk automation shooting charged gears matched the theme of the earlier areas more than futuristic metal.


They're less damage-spongy and easier to hack but still pack quite a punch!

[h2]Status effect reworks[/h2]

You can apply upgrades to your gear can be applied at an Anvil. Some of these had a chance status effect modifiers to weapon strikes based on the damage output and consecutive hits.



While this worked, it still felt too random for some of the effects. Particularly in a game where you can plan your approach to every situation.

So now modifiers of poison, flame, and sapping (armor break) aspects are all guaranteed to apply a lighter version of the status effect with every weapon hit over a more extended period. If you chain enough strikes together, you can stack them.
